Bricklayer Prices in Liverpool

Service Typical Cost Unit
Garden wall or boundary brick wall (per square metre) £75 – £120 per m²
Brick extension (per square metre of external wall) £180 – £280 per m²
Chimney breast removal and making good £900 – £1600 per job
Pointing or repointing Victorian terraced property (per square metre) £35 – £65 per m²
Brick-built garage (single storey) £4500 – £7500 per job
Brick step and foundation repair £400 – £1200 per job
Blockwork partition wall (per square metre) £40 – £75 per m²
Decorative brickwork or feature wall £150 – £250 per m²

Prices are indicative averages for Liverpool. Actual quotes will vary based on job specifics.

What Affects the Cost?

Bricklaying costs in Liverpool vary significantly based on project complexity, scaffold requirements, and material specifications. Victorian terraced properties in areas like Toxteth and Wavertree often need careful repointing work due to period-specific mortar; newer developments in the Knowledge Quarter or Docklands may involve contemporary masonry techniques. Material costs fluctuate with brick quality and availability—local reclaimed stock can affect pricing. Access difficulty, whether in tight city-centre spaces or suburban gardens, and weather conditions during winter months will influence both labour time and overall project cost.

Money-Saving Tips

Book your bricklayer during autumn or early winter when demand drops—rates typically fall 10–15%. Source bricks locally from Liverpool suppliers to reduce transport costs. Bundle multiple small jobs (repairs, paths, walls) into one project visit to save on mobilisation charges and scaffold hire.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does a brick wall cost in Liverpool?
A typical garden boundary wall costs £75–£120 per square metre depending on height, foundation depth, and brick choice. A two-metre-high wall around a standard suburban plot often runs £2,500–£4,500 all-in. Material costs can vary based on whether you choose local stock or specialist reclaimed brick, which some Liverpool properties favour for conservation matching.
How long does a brick extension take?
A single-storey brick extension typically takes 6–12 weeks from foundation to weathertight shell, depending on size and ground conditions. Liverpool's clay soil and proximity to the Mersey can affect drainage and foundation requirements, potentially adding time. Your bricklayer can give a more precise schedule once surveyed.

Can you match Victorian brickwork when repointing in Toxteth or Wavertree?
Yes, but it requires specialist knowledge. Victorian terraces use softer lime mortar and specific bond patterns. Qualified brickies in Liverpool familiar with heritage properties will source matching lime mortar and use traditional techniques. Expect to pay more for this expertise—typically 20–30% above standard repointing—but it protects the building fabric long-term.
